In regards to the feature about the Fleet Operator Recognition Scheme (FORS) extending into the PCV sector [routeone/Best practice/17 April], it just looks like more hoops to jump through – mainly biased towards Transport for London and the South East.
Great funding for management but limited for drivers.
What does a company have the most of? Doesn’t mention costs.
Would this really benefit a small operator based in the middle of nowhere with only a few vehicles?
It needs more explanation.
